Proofs are used to show that a mathematical statement is true. The most common form of mathematical statements are if-then state

ments. Give an example of a true mathematical statement and a false mathematical statement in if-then form. For the false statement, include a counterexample showing that the statement isn't true.
Mathematics
1 answer:
Anna71 [15]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

See explanation

Step-by-step explanation:

<u>True Mathematical Statement</u>

\text{If }\sqrt{x}=a$ and  \sqrt{y}=b,$ then \sqrt{xy}=ab

<u>False Mathematical Statement</u>

\text{If }\sqrt{x}=a$ and  \sqrt{y}=b,$ then \sqrt{x+y}=a+b

To show using a counterexample that the statement isn't true.

\text{Let x}=16\\\text{Let y}=9\\\sqrt{16}=4\\\sqrt{9}=3\\\sqrt{16+9}=\sqrt{25}=5\\a+b=3+4=7\\5\neq 7

Therefore, the mathematical statement is false.
